be transferable

Frequency: 8.535.2 per million words

Indicates the state of being able to be moved or passed to another person, place, or context.

Examples (10)

  • These tickets are not transferable to another person.
  • Your skills will be transferable across various industries.
  • Is this membership transferable to a family member?
  • The old license was not transferable after the new regulations.
  • All credits earned are transferable to other universities.
  • If the ownership is transferable, we can proceed with the sale.
  • This type of knowledge is easily transferable to practical applications.
  • The funds will be transferable once the account is verified.
  • She confirmed that the warranty is transferable to the new owner.
  • For international students, their academic records must be transferable.
